Definition
in a gradual or incremental manner
Incrementally means in a gradual or incremental manner, by small degrees or stages. It is used to describe a process or change that occurs little by little over time.
Synonyms
bit by bit, gradually, progressively, slowly, step-by-step.
Which Synonym Should You Choose?
Word | Description / Examples |
---|---|
incrementally |
Ideal for describing an increase or development in small, controlled stages, often used in technical, business, or scientific contexts.
|
gradually |
Used to describe a slower pace of change over a period of time, applicable in both formal and informal situations.
|
step-by-step |
Useful when illustrating a methodical approach involving sequential steps, can be used in both formal and informal settings.
|
bit by bit |
Best for informal contexts when describing a slow and steady process of change or accumulation, usually perceived positively.
|
slowly |
Appropriate for describing a very slow pace, often with a neutral or slightly negative connotation depending on the context.
|
progressively |
Fitting for describing ongoing development or improvement, often used in formal or academic settings.
|

Origin of 'incrementally'
The word 'incrementally' is derived from the noun 'increment,' which comes from the Latin 'incrementum,' meaning 'increase' or 'growth.' The adverb 'incrementally' started to gain popularity in the mid-19th century as a way to describe gradual progress or growth. It is commonly used in various fields such as technology, business, and education to emphasize the importance of making progress in small steps.
